Steven Loria
7d134e9556
Add JSONIFY_MIMETYPE configuration variable ( #1728 )
...
Allow jsonify responses' mimetype to be configured
2016-04-08 15:30:47 -07:00
Reuven
98581ec6d6
Use pytest.raises() instead of try/catch with asser 0
...
This is somehow more readable, and enable using the features of pytest's ExeptionInfo (such as errisinstance).
2016-03-04 13:30:40 +02:00
Miguel Grinberg
2bbddf57f8
Werkzeug should not block propagated exceptions from Flask
2016-01-02 14:18:36 -08:00
Markus Unterwaditzer
976db05a5b
Merge branch '0.10-maintenance'
2015-07-16 12:05:07 +02:00
Brandon Sandrowicz
028525d2bf
Fix Possible Typo
...
Looks like that was meant to be `config_key`. It works by accident because the function is defined in the same scope as the look that passes `config_key` to `apprunner`.
2015-04-02 01:48:48 +02:00
Markus Unterwaditzer
89fd83a50c
Revert "Don't use threads in this test"
...
This reverts commit 78cd4161f0 .
2015-03-29 23:03:38 +02:00
Markus Unterwaditzer
42d9cb6363
Don't use threads in this test
...
I think test failures would've been ignored if there were some.
Fixes #1401
2015-03-29 13:40:35 +02:00
Chris Rebert
c16e7df2a1
make test_request_preprocessing_early_return more thorough
2015-02-06 13:11:23 -08:00
Markus Unterwaditzer
bf3f336306
Fix test under Python 3
2015-02-06 18:20:17 +01:00
Markus Unterwaditzer
d8642ab085
Add testcase for behavior described in #1338
2015-02-05 22:13:19 +01:00
Parkayun
e05771ff60
Happy New Year 2015
2015-01-02 11:35:00 +09:00
Michael Hall
ca45970012
Fixed #1288 : app.add_url_rule() should look for OPTIONS methods in a case-insensitive manner
2014-12-26 08:58:35 -05:00
Marc Abramowitz
8a022de2ed
Make jsonify terminate responses with a newline
...
This came up in the context of
https://github.com/kennethreitz/httpbin/issues/168
2014-12-07 14:37:26 -08:00
Markus Unterwaditzer
15e4d6f338
PEP8
2014-10-21 19:11:54 +02:00
Gilman Callsen
6f0c3533c7
Improve compression by removing whitespace from separators when using jsonify() and JSONIFY_PRETTYPRINT_REGULAR is False.
...
Commit includes Changelog entry and two new tests in test_basic.py.
2014-10-21 19:11:06 +02:00
Paulo Bu
a096c04e62
Adds 2 tests for Flask.run method
2014-09-14 17:27:19 +02:00
Markus Unterwaditzer
91c1d1a5ca
Kill class in test_basic
2014-09-11 22:09:52 +02:00
Markus Unterwaditzer
1d0b83690e
Remove flask superclass
2014-09-11 22:09:51 +02:00
Markus Unterwaditzer
304913a878
Remove useless classes
2014-09-11 22:09:51 +02:00
Markus Unterwaditzer
879becff31
Rewrite assertion methods
2014-09-11 22:09:51 +02:00
Markus Unterwaditzer
1c40e7ad49
Tests pass now.
2014-09-11 22:09:50 +02:00
Markus Unterwaditzer
2ea00e48ad
Made tests recognizable
2014-09-11 22:09:50 +02:00